[INQ. NO. 1707M11] Hyorim Industry displayed the non-metallic sludge collector that continuously collects sludge (solid substances sank when precipitating sewage) in a settling tank of sewage/waste water treatment plants.
The non-metallic sludge collector is a device (basket) that removes inert matters in the raw water by installing in an influent channel of water intake/purification plants.
Besides, they also displayed the movable band screen (TWS) and the upflow inclination plate sinking set. The movable bank screen is the same as the non-metallic sludge collector in that it continuously supplies wastewater by installing in an influent channel of water intake/purification plants. The upflow inclination plate sinking set evenly controls the rising flow in a settling tank.
Director Byun Jong-yun of the technology and sales team of the environmental business division of Hyorim Industry said, “As they are made of non-metallic materials, the non-metallic sludge collector and the movable band screen are light. They also have the merit of filtering small sludge, not filtered in a waterway, over again.”
